Ball Valve with Aluminum Handle, BSP Thread, Type 4190
The universal ball valve type 4190 is a versatile solution designed for demanding industrial applications, ensuring reliable performance in systems handling air, gases, water, chemicals, and petrochemical products, provided the compatibility of materials and seals is observed. Manufactured with a robust nickel-plated brass body and a chrome-plated brass ball, it guarantees durability and resistance to wear, while the aluminum lever enables precise and effortless operation. High-quality PTFE ball sealing combined with FKM and NBR stem sealing ensures tightness and long-lasting efficiency, even under challenging conditions. With BSP threaded connections, the valve is easy to integrate into various installations, offering flexibility and convenience during assembly. Certified in accordance with the PED directive 2014/68/EU, it meets strict European safety and quality standards. Designed to operate within a wide temperature range from -20°C to +150°C, the valve adapts to diverse working environments, with pressure resistance dependent on operating temperature. This makes the type 4190 ball valve a reliable and cost-effective choice for industries seeking efficiency, safety, and long service life in their fluid control systems.
